SHEIN

Shein is a fashion retailer that offers a variety of clothes at a reasonable price. Their products are often fashionable and trendy which is why they have become popular among fashion-conscious shoppers. They also offer a broad variety of styles to cater to various tastes and demographics.

Shein's affordable prices are due to the company's direct relationship with manufacturers and suppliers which means that there are no middlemen. The brand's frequent product updates and extensive selection appeals to Gen Z shoppers who are conscious of their budgets and prefer trendy clothing options over classic closet staples.

However the company's fast-fashion model has been criticized as encouraging customers to purchase and then throw away clothes frequently. Many consumers have also raised concerns about the quality of the clothing offered by Shein and its ethical practices in production.

Shein uses influencer and social media marketing to attract customers to buy. The website has an option to check-in which rewards customers with points that they can use to purchase new products. ROMWE

ROMWE is an online store that sells fashionable fun and fashionable pieces at a reasonable price. They have a variety of styles and materials to suit any taste, and many of their pieces are available in different colors. They also have a range of footwear, accessories, and home decor. They have also collaborated with a variety of social media brands including beauty and musicians.

The company is based in China and they ship internationally to more than 100 countries. They have warehouses in Belgium, USA, and Dubai. Customers report that the shipping times are a bit longer than they expected and the quality of their goods is inconsistent.

A few people have wondered if ROMWE is ethical or not. The answer is a bit complex, but it all depends on your personal perspective and shopping habits. The company has a section of their website that is dedicated to corporate social responsibility, however it is difficult to assess their ethical practices without having access to their suppliers' factories and manufacturing processes.

Missguided's digital team has been using Optimizely for online experimentation and personalization since 2016. For instance, they used Optimizely to test different kinds of product badges that highlighted new products, items that are back in stock, as well as special collections like petite or plus size. The results showed that more prominent badging resulted in a 300% uplift in click-throughs for featured products. Optimizely was also used to study how the customer responds to images. They discovered that adding a 360-degree rotation or hovering over images increased click-through rates.

Petite Studio

Petite Studio, a women's fashion line that focuses on petites, was founded in 2016. The company produces in small quantities and is able to keep up with the latest trends each season. Petite Studio has its headquarters in SOHO, NYC. Jenn Wang Howard, its founder and creative director is also petite, and understands how difficult it can be to find clothes that fit. She and her team use real models of petite sizes to show how the clothes will look on their customers.

Petite Studio is known for being a brand that is a customer-centric brand. It offers a variety of small sizes, including dresses, skirts and tops as well as jeans. The site also offers free shipping on all orders. Additionally Petite Studio's customer support representatives are available to answer any questions. The company also provides a range of payment options that include PayPal and Apple Pay.

Although many brands offer petite sizes, finding clothing that can be worn by petite women is a challenge. Petite Studio offers a collection of petite clothing that is an affordable alternative to the mainstream brands. Its clothes are stylish and comfortable and will suit you perfectly.

Petite Studio also has a strict code of conduct and helps its employees throughout the supply chain. It also restricts production to eliminate waste. It also tracks and visits suppliers to ensure they treat their employees well. The company's efforts have been recognized with recognition from the industry and a large customer following.

Cuyana

Cuyana's tagline is "fewer items that are more durable" and is designed to help you reduce your wardrobe and replace it with clothes that last. Cuyana offers a selection of durable clothing and accessories, including soft leather bags cashmere scarves which are incredibly light and classic Panama Hats. Cuyana was founded by Karla Gallardo and Shilpa Shah, Cuyana has grown from its initial cult-favorite tote bag design to become an online store that offers luxury essentials without designer prices.

Sustainability and quality are essential to the brand's ethos of "fewer but better things". Fabrics are made from superior fibers, like Pima Cotton, which is stronger and more flexible than standard cotton. This results in pieces that can be worn repeatedly. Cuyana also works with small-scale business artisans from different countries to create timeless pieces.

Cuyana is not just dedicated to supplying high-quality products but also to helping women in need. They have partnered with ThredUP and are offering customers free shipping labels to make it easy to donate unwanted clothing and accessories. They also have their Lean Closet program, which allows women to reduce their closets while benefitting women through H.E.A.R.T.
